CSC-249 Data Structure & Algorithms

This course introduces the data structures and algorithms frequently used in programming applications. Topics include lists, stacks, queues, dequeues, heaps, sorting, searching, mathematical operations, recursion, encryption, random numbers, algorithm testing, and standards. Upon completion, students should be able to design data structures and implement algorithms to solve various problems.


The following courses must be completed prior to taking this course:
Take CSC-151;

Offered: Fall, Spring

Upcoming Class Offerings

Section
Number
Dates Location Building Room Time Format
001B
10/14 - 12/10
Internet
-
-
Online